4.5

Pressure relief pipe work

• The pressure relief drain pipe [1] and [3] from the appliance should
be at least 15mm diameter copper pipe and run downwards to a safe
point of discharge, away from any electrical equipment or other
hazard, preferably to an external drain or soak away.
• Pipe [1] should be finished with a partial bend, near the outlet to face
the external wall (as shown) to help prevent freezing.

WARNING: Risk of scalding!
Injury if discharge pipe is not routed correctly.
▶ The pressure relief valve is a safety device for the
appliance and if activated may discharge boiling
water or steam through the relief valve drain pipe.
▶ Care should be taken when siting the outlet pipe so
that it does not cause an obstruction or discharge
above a window, entrance or other public access
where it could cause a hazard.
